Random tricks to help with Action:

  1. Start small. Way, way small.

  2. Decide to intentionally do a ‘bad job’ for a little while. For example, write a ‘bad paragraph’

  3. Make it fun. Ask ‘If this were fun, how might it be?’ and then try to do that.

Just to get the ball rolling.

Lots of other ways too, but those came to mind.

Another one specifically for writing is the ‘freewriting’ practice. Natalie Goldberg created it, I think. She describes it in any of her books, or you can google ‘Freewriting’. I use this one myself.

The same principle can be applied to non-writing activities.
